Place these in conventional chronological order: Romantic, Modern, Victorian, Postmodern.

AVictorian → Romantic → Modern → Postmodern
BRomantic → Victorian → Modern → Postmodern
CModern → Romantic → Victorian → Postmodern
DPostmodern → Modern → Victorian → Romantic
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: B. Romantic → Victorian → Modern → Postmodern
1. Romantic period: roughly 1789-1832. 2. Victorian: 1837-1901. 3. Modern: c.1900-1945; Postmodern: c.1945-. _Source: Coverage brief — Literary History bucket — "periods (Anglo-Saxon, Medieval, Restoration, Enlightenment, Modernism, Postmodernism)"_
